WebRemove your cooking grates and heat shields (or briquette trays) whichever your grill uses Remove the old burner Install the new burner - Be sure the burner completely covers the valve orifice. Turn on the gas supply and ignite the burner to be sure it was installed correctly. Look for a blue flame. Web28 feb. 2024 · Issue #1: Low Temperature or Low Flame. Probably the most common problem people face with the gas grill regulators, low temperature on your grill is caused by small flames. Regulators tend to get sticky. When they do so, they limit the amount of vapor feeding your burners and won't give you the desired grilling temperature.

Web23 mei 2024 · Step 3: Remove and clean the burner assembly Photo 7: Remove the burner Pull out the burner, sliding the venturi tubes free from their mounting slots. If the burner has heavy rust or is rusted through, replace it. The burner assembly is the heart of the grill. Remove and clean it as shown in Photos 7 – 9.
